I've posted this many times in different places, but there are still a lot of you who don't understand the rules about posting images.
You may not post any images that are provocative, lewd, or vulgar.
A few specific examples:
- No animated images of women that focus on their breasts or butts.
- No images of women in g-strings or tiny bikinis/lingerie. (newly added from old guidelines, but needed due to some of the extreme g-string pics I've seen posted.)
- No sexually suggestive images.
These are not the only type of images that are considered inappropriate. If you don't understand the rule, don't post any images.
